noones going to be able to give you an accurate %age of how much morphine ends up in the final solution; as you said it comes down to how well you prepare the shot.

and by cook i hope you don't mean adding heat to the pill because that only allows more of the fillers and binders to dissolve and end up in your body clogging arteries and veins and your lungs, etc. you ultimately want to be using a .22 micron filter to filter out as much of the non-actives as possible.

and it's not a very safe idea to be saving up the leftovers to inject either as the longer you leave it the more likely it's going to end up contaminated with bacteria growth. as long as you prep the shot efficiently enough there's no reason to put it through a second wash because there's going to be a minimal amount of morphine left at best,
